当前位置:首页 > 论文新闻 > 正文

JS效果与SEO,相辅相成还是相互排斥?

JS效果与SEO,相辅相成还是相互排斥?

随着网络技术的不断发展,JS(JavaScript)效果在网页设计中扮演着越来越重要的角色,与此同时,人们也开始关注JS效果对SEO(搜索引擎优化)的影响,我们将探讨J...

本文目录导读:

  1. JS效果对SEO的影响
  2. 如何优化JS效果以改善SEO
  3. JavaScript效果对SEO的影响

随着网络技术的不断发展,JS(JavaScript)效果在网页设计中扮演着越来越重要的角色,与此同时,人们也开始关注JS效果对SEO(搜索引擎优化)的影响,我们将探讨JS效果是否会影响SEO,以及如何在保证JS效果的同时,优化SEO。

JS效果对SEO的影响

1、加载速度

JS效果需要浏览器进行解析和执行,这可能会导致网页加载速度变慢,而搜索引擎在评估网页质量时,会考虑网页的加载速度,如果网页加载速度过慢,可能会导致搜索引擎排名下降。

2、索引问题

JS效果可能会导致网页结构混乱,使得搜索引擎无法正确索引网页内容,如果JS效果用于生成网页菜单或轮播图等动态内容,可能会导致搜索引擎无法识别出这些内容的实际结构,从而影响索引效果。

3、移动端适配

随着移动设备的普及,搜索引擎对移动端的适配也越来越重视,而JS效果在移动端可能会面临一些挑战,如屏幕尺寸变小、网络状况不佳等,这些问题可能会导致移动端用户体验下降,从而影响SEO。

如何优化JS效果以改善SEO

1、延迟加载

延迟加载是一种优化网页加载速度的方法,它可以将JS代码放在网页底部,或者通过事件监听等方式异步加载JS代码,这样可以避免在网页加载过程中阻塞主线程,提高网页的响应速度和用户体验,延迟加载还可以减少JS代码对搜索引擎的影响,提高网页的索引效率。

2、优化代码

优化JS代码可以减少代码量、提高代码执行效率,通过压缩、合并、内联等方式优化JS代码,可以使得网页加载更加快速、稳定,优化后的JS代码还可以提高网页的兼容性和稳定性,减少因JS代码错误导致的网页崩溃等问题。

3、使用CDN

CDN(内容分发网络)可以将JS代码部署到多个服务器上,使得用户可以从离自己最近的服务器上获取JS代码,从而加速网页加载速度,CDN还可以提供稳定的网络连接和高效的数据传输服务,保证JS效果的稳定性和可用性。

4、避免使用过于复杂的JS效果

过于复杂的JS效果可能会导致网页结构混乱、加载速度慢等问题,在设计JS效果时,应该避免使用过于复杂的技术和算法,尽量保持简单、清晰的结构和逻辑。

JS效果与SEO并不是相互排斥的,而是可以相辅相成的,通过优化JS效果、改善网页加载速度和索引效率等方式,可以在保证JS效果的同时,提高SEO效果,在网页设计和开发中,应该注重JS效果和SEO的协调和优化。


随着互联网的不断发展,JavaScript在网页设计中的应用越来越广泛,许多网站为了提升用户体验,加入了丰富的JavaScript效果,如动画、轮播图、弹出层等,这些效果在提升用户体验的同时,也可能对网站的SEO产生负面影响,本文将深入探讨JavaScript效果对SEO的影响,帮助网站优化者了解其中的潜在危机。

JavaScript效果对SEO的影响

1、影响网站加载速度

JavaScript代码会占用服务器资源,增加页面加载时间,搜索引擎在抓取网页时,会对页面加载速度进行评估,如果页面加载速度过慢,搜索引擎可能会降低该页面的排名,过多的JavaScript效果可能会导致网站在搜索引擎中的排名下降。

2、影响搜索引擎抓取

搜索引擎爬虫在抓取网页时,需要解析HTML代码,过多的JavaScript效果可能导致爬虫无法正确解析页面内容,从而影响搜索引擎对网页的收录和排名,部分JavaScript框架如Angular、React等,在服务器端渲染(SSR)时可能会出现SEO问题。

3、影响关键词密度

JavaScript效果可能会导致网页内容布局发生变化,从而影响关键词密度,关键词密度是影响搜索引擎排名的重要因素之一,过低或过高都可能对SEO产生不利影响。

4、影响内部链接结构

JavaScript效果可能会破坏网站的内部链接结构,导致搜索引擎无法正确识别网站结构,这会导致搜索引擎无法合理分配权重,从而影响网站的整体排名。

5、影响移动端SEO

随着移动设备的普及,移动端搜索已成为搜索引擎的重要入口,部分JavaScript效果在移动端可能无法正常显示,导致用户体验下降,移动端搜索引擎对JavaScript效果的要求更加严格,过多JavaScript效果可能导致移动端SEO问题。

三、如何降低JavaScript效果对SEO的影响

1、优化JavaScript代码

对JavaScript代码进行优化,减少冗余代码,提高代码执行效率,使用压缩工具压缩JavaScript文件,合并多个JavaScript文件等。

2、使用异步加载

将JavaScript代码异步加载,避免阻塞页面渲染,使用异步加载库如Async.js等。

3、避免使用过多JavaScript框架

尽量减少使用JavaScript框架,尤其是那些需要服务器端渲染的框架,如果必须使用,请确保正确配置服务器端渲染。

4、优化页面结构

合理布局页面结构,确保关键词密度合理,在JavaScript效果中,尽量保留关键词密度较高的内容。

5、优化移动端页面

针对移动端用户,优化页面布局和JavaScript效果,确保在移动端设备上正常显示。

JavaScript效果在提升用户体验的同时,也可能对网站的SEO产生负面影响,了解JavaScript效果对SEO的影响,并采取相应措施降低其负面影响,网站优化者来说至关重要,通过优化JavaScript代码、使用异步加载、避免使用过多JavaScript框架、优化页面结构和移动端页面,可以有效降低JavaScript效果对SEO的影响,提高网站在搜索引擎中的排名。

最新文章